This short is rather limited in effect. The setup is OK in that a person who abuses another becomes the target of revenge. The boy conjures up a devil to assist him. It turns out it is a big pink entity who has no real Satanic powers. Not only that, it seems to groove on the girl who is the enemy (they have a lot in common). But, ultimately, it's just not very interesting and the ending is unsatisfying.

This short film tells the story of a young boy who is often bullied by a beautiful girl in the neighbourhood. He summons a devil from hell, hoping to seek revenge. However, the devil is super cute and is seemingly unable to perform any evil deeds.

"The Colors of Evil" has a cute devil and a quick paced plot, but there is still something missing. The fact that it is about revenge is probably too negative for a Pixar short. It lacks heartwarming elements, and it is unlikely to touch heartstrings of children and adults.
